E Museo Canario C/Dr Verneau, 2. § 928 336 800. # 10am–8pm Mon–Fri; 10am–2pm Sat–Sun. com Santa Ana The building of the cathedral began in 1497 and took 400 years to complete. The lengthy gestation affected both its architectural form and interior furnishings. The Neo-Classical fa˜ade hides Gothic vaults resting on slender columns, altar retables, Baroque pulpits and sculptures by José Luján Pérez. The crypt contains the tomb of José de Viera y Clavijo, Canary traveller, historian of the Enlightenment period and the author of Noticias de la Historia General de Canarias.
